Koloro is a versatile mobile photo and video editor primarily known for its extensive collection of professional-grade presets and filters, often positioned as an accessible alternative to complex desktop software like Adobe Lightroom. The app’s main draw is its massive library, which features over a thousand presets and overlays, curated by photographers and designers to cover nearly every aesthetic trend, including vintage, retro, cinematic, foodie, minimal, indie, and popular Instagram-style filters like Teal & Orange.
These one-tap presets allow users to instantly transform the mood, color palette, and style of their images and videos, making it an essential tool for social media creators seeking a consistent and high-quality visual feed. The filters are organized into rich thematic packs—such as ‘Bali Babe,’ ‘Morandi,’ ‘Coco,’ and ‘Old School Camera’—that cater to specific looks for travel, portraits, food, and weddings.
Beyond the simple application of filters, Koloro offers powerful, in-depth, advanced editing tools comparable to professional software, allowing for complete customization. Users can fine-tune their images using over 20 adjustment parameters, including advanced features like HSL (Hue, Saturation, Luminance), Split Tone, Color Curve, Grain, Vignette, and Selective Adjustment, giving them granular control over every aspect of color and light. Furthermore, the app incorporates stunning overlay effects—such as light leak, dust, smoke, Kirakira glitter, and window blinds—to add unique textures and atmospheric drama.
A highly popular and innovative feature is the ability to create and share custom filter “Recipes” using a scannable QR Code, fostering a community where users can import and apply the exact edits of others instantly. Koloro also supports batch editing for both photos and videos, allowing users to copy and paste a single edit across multiple media files, streamlining the process of maintaining a cohesive visual style for their entire content library.
